Install LAMP server Centos 5
LAMP (Linux Apache Mysql Php) adalah hal “wajib” yang harus diinstall di server kita jikalau ingin membuat sebuah webserver / blog. Misalnya seperti wordpress.Kita langsung aja..
Oia, Untuk melihat hostname kita tinggal masuk saja ke terminal, nanti disitu akan muncul seperti root@hostname.
Yuk kita mulai
- Kita mulai dengan mysql dulu ya, langsung saja kita install mysql lewat yum.
yum install mysql mysql-server
- Selanjutnya langsung saja kita jalankan mysql dan tambahkan ke startup
chkconfig --levels 235 mysqld on
/etc/init.d/mysqld start - Kalau sudah, sekarang waktunya untuk men set master user dan password mysql.
- Mysql udah beres, sekarang kita install apache (httpd).
Sama seperti mysql, kita dapat install melalui yum - Tambahkan ke startup, dan jalankan apache.
mysqladmin -u root password PasswordSQLnya mysqladmin -h Hostnamenya -u root password PasswordSQLnya
yum install httpd
chkconfig --levels 235 httpd on service httpd start
Apache udah terinstall, coba arahkan browser kalian ke http://alamatIP/ kalo muncul seperti ini, berarti langsung lewatin aja 1 langkah yang dibawah ini. - Pas dibuka tiba – tiba ada tulisan “No Route To Host”, berarti di iptables belum di open port 80 nya. Tau kan kita harus ngapain..? Tancep gas ke /etc/sysconfig, terus edit file iptables
Kita selipin ini di file tersebut. - Install php sama module – modulenya
- Karena PHP itu lengket banget sama apache, jadi segala yang terjadi di php baru bisa dilihat setelah apache di restart. Jadi kita restart apachenya.
- Kita install phpmyadminnya.
- Lalu kita edit file phpmyadmin.conf yang terletak di /etc/httpd/conf.d/ . Karena kalau tidak nanti kita akan mendapatkan 403 Forbidden saat mengakses phpmyadmin. Sebelum :
- Proses edit mengedit belum selesai, sekarang kita edit file config.inc.php yang terletak di /usr/share/phpmyadmin/ Cari baris
- Selanjutnya kita restart apache lagi
-A RH-Firewall-1-INPUT -p tcp -m tcp --dport 80 -j ACCEPT
Terus restart iptablesnya. service iptables restart
Udah deh, lanjut ke step berikutnya. Apache udah beres. Sekarang waktunya php yang kita install. Langsung aja ya.
yum install php php-mysql php-mbstring php-gd php-imap php-ldap php-odbc php-pear php-xml php-xmlrpc
service httpd restart
Siip, udah selesai. LAMP server udah terpasang di VPS. Selanjutnya kita install phpmyadmin ya, karena tanpa itu kita bakalan kebingungan dalam manage mysql database yum install phpmyadmin
Sesudah :# # Web application to manage MySQL #
Order Deny,Allow Deny from all Allow from 127.0.0.1
Alias /phpmyadmin /usr/share/phpmyadmin Alias /phpMyAdmin /usr/share/phpmyadmin Alias /mysqladmin /usr/share/phpmyadmin
# # Web application to manage MySQL # # # # Order Deny,Allow # Deny from all # Allow from 127.0.0.1 #
Alias /phpmyadmin /usr/share/phpmyadmin Alias /phpMyAdmin /usr/share/phpmyadmin Alias /mysqladmin /usr/share/phpmyadmin
$cfg['Servers'][$i]['auth_type'] = 'cookie';
Ganti dengan $cfg['Servers'][$i]['auth_type'] = 'http';
service httpd restart
Coba buka alamat http://alamatIP/phpmyadmin . Dan yang muncul adalah : - Okeh, semua udah beres
0 Response to "Install LAMP server Centos 5"
Posting Komentar